十. redis java client
redis主页上列出的java 客户端有JDBC-Redis JRedis Jedis三种,下面分别介绍三种客户端的优缺点及其他相关的工具. 支持redis版本 性能 维护 推荐JDBC-Redis not good JRedis 1.2.n release 2.0.0 尚未release版本 fast Jedis 2.0.0 release fast actively developed 推荐JDBC-Redis JDBC-Redis is just a JDBC wrap...
2024-01-10vue-cli --modern
vue-cli --modernVue CLI 会产生两个应用的版本:一个现代版的包,面向支持 ES modules 的现代浏览器,另一个旧版的包,面向不支持的旧浏览器。现代版的包会通过 <script type="module"> 在被支持的浏览器中加载;它们还会使用 <link rel="modulepreload"> 进行预加载。旧版的包会通过 <script nomodule> 加载,并会被支...
2024-01-10vue cli关闭eslint严格语法检查
eslint是一个JavaScript的校验插件,通常用来校验语法或代码的书写风格。 官方文档:https://eslint.org 这篇文章总结了eslint的规则:Eslint规则说明1、关闭eslint校验有了eslint的校验,可以来规范开发人员的代码,是挺好的。但是有些像缩进、空格、空白行之类的规范,在开发过程中一直报错,未免太过...
2024-01-10crossfire_client是什么文件
品牌型号:联想拯救者Y9000P系统:Windows 11crossfire_client是穿越火线的客户端文件,crossfire原为军事术语,有两种解释,一种是交叉火力,以此又可以延伸为交插作用等,二种是穿越火网或者穿越火线。另外广义的文件指公文书信或指有关政策、理论等方面的文章。文件的范畴很广泛,电脑上运行的如杀毒、游戏等软件或程序都可以叫文件。crossfireclient是穿越火...
2024-03-15javadoc:@version和@since
是否有理由将两者都包括在内@version并@since作为类的一部分?它们似乎是互斥的。另外,它们的含义%I%和%G% 含义以及如何设置/使用它们? @version %I%, %G%谢谢回答:该@version标签应该是有问题的释放或文件的最新版本。的%I%,%G%语法是宏的源代码控制软件将与文件的当前版本和日期替换文件时签出。...
2024-01-10vue-cli在history模式下的配置
背景:自己搭了vue测试项目,使用的是history模式,放在后台,一开始进入项目没什么问,但是再一刷新页面就404了,what?当时的比较懵逼,为啥呢?因为之前写过项目上线过是好用的啊,这个项目按照那个写的啊,但是解压项目zip文件之后发现,WEB-INF没有引入,瞬间就WC了,为了以防自己犯这种SX的...
2024-01-10Vue packags version mismatch
npm run dev运行项目时,出现如下的错误解决方案vue和vue-template-compiler的版本必须是相同的,修改后更新(npm update vue-template-compiler)就行了。"dependencies": { "bootstrap": "4.3.1", ## vue "vue": "2.5.2", "vue-router": "3.0.1" },## vue-template-compiler"vue-template-compiler": ...
2024-01-10重新编译electron node-gyp指定msvs_version参数
本文转载自:https://newsn.net/书接上文,node-gyp的参数里面有个--msvs_version,这个参数是最终成功编译成功的重点之一。其实,如果简单的说的话,目前的情形下,这个值直接设置为2015就可以满足要求了。那么,如果您想知道更多的详细信息,就可以继续阅读本文的内容,本文就是对--msvs_version=2015这个...
2024-01-10vue-cli中出现这个错误[WDS] Disconnected!解决!!!
当控制台出现这个错误时,虽然不影响程序的正常运行,但是看着还是让人不舒服,不过不要担心,解决办法很容易,打开Application,点开localstorage,然后将loglevel:webpack-dev-server复制在key上,将SILENT复制在Value上,然后刷新重新运行就行了,如第二张图所示...
2024-01-10vscode在vue-cli中按照ESlint自动格式化代码
先安装1npm i -S eslint-plugin-vue.eslintrc下123"plugins": [ "vue"] vscode首选项 添加12345678"eslint.autoFixOnSave": true,"eslint.validate": [ "javascript",{ "language": "vue", "autoFix": true },"html", "vue"], 当按ctrl+s保存的时候,格式才会发生变化空格,引号...
2024-01-10vue-cli修改小图标(shortcut)
1、首先修改build文件夹下webpack.dev.conf.js文件,在new HtmlWebpackPlugin下添加favicon字段(你的小图标),如下:new HtmlWebpackPlugin({ filename: 'index.html', template: 'index.html', inject: true, favicon: './src/assets/images/bitbug_favicon.ico' }),2、然后在根目录的index....
2024-01-10vue-cli 3.x中@路径提示Module is not installed
错误显示IDEA中Vue项目引入的路径@路径格式中提示Module is not installed问题原因vue3中没有了 webpack.config.js 文件IDEA找不到这个文件了,所以提示这个信息解决方式双击shift键,打开全局搜索,输入webpack选择红框中的webpack点击选择路径选择路径路径为项目中的 node_modules -> @vue -> cli-service -> webpack.config.js 文件....
2024-01-10Jenkins git-client:如何在Windows上移至jgit
自从Jenkins git-client插件开始使用jgit以来,配置方面就出现了很多问题,我看到的所有解决方案都涉及切换回使用旧的git命令行,因为到目前为止,大多数安装都具有大部分可修改的地方它在大多数时间都有效。我们在同一条船上,但是git命令行在Windows下仍然 非常 不可靠。我们喜欢jgit在新的引擎盖下...
2024-01-10MongoDB复制集RS(ReplicationSet)
MongoDB复制集RS(ReplicationSet)1.基本原理 基本构成是1主2从的结构,自带互相监控投票机制(Raft(MongoDB) Paxos(mysql MGR 用的是变种))如果发生主库宕机,复制集内部会进行投票选举,选择一个新的主库替代原有主库对外提供服务。同时复制集会自动通知客户端程序,主库已经发生切换了。应用...
2024-01-10找不到“vite/client”的类型定义文件?
请问一下,tsConfig中报这个错误,应该如何解决?找不到“vite/client”的类型定义文件,程序包含该文件是因为: 在 compilerOptions 中指定的类型库 "vite/client" 的入口点。安装版本:"typescript": "^4.9.5", "vite": "^4.4.9"。tsConfig: { "compilerOptions": { "...
2024-02-28vue-cli脚手架config目录下index.js配置文件详解
此文章介绍vue-cli脚手架config目录下index.js配置文件此配置文件是用来定义开发环境和生产环境中所需要的参数关于注释当涉及到较复杂的解释我将通过标识的方式(如(1))将解释写到单独的注释模块,请自行查看上代码// see http://vuejs-templates.github.io/webpack for documentation.// path是node.js的路径模块...
2024-01-10SpringCloud添加客户端Eureka Client过程解析
1.添加依赖<dependency> <groupId>org.springframework.cloud</groupId> <artifactId>spring-cloud-starter-netflix-eureka-client</artifactId></dependency>2.添加客户端配置/src/main/java/resource/application.ymlserver: port: 8770eureka: client: serviceUrl: defaultZone: ...
2024-01-10使用vant-cli搭建组件库 使用import引用的问题
这是vant-cli执行build命令后生成的目录我理解下的意思是import Vant from 'vant'; // 以vant举例Vue.use(Vant);当import时会引入es目录下的index.js但是为什么默认会是es目录呢如果想将es改为其他目录名称该如何配置求大佬解惑回答:具体引入哪个目录是由包的配置决定的,这在包的package.json中,主要是module字段(im...
2024-03-05etcd命令说明 etcd Version: 3.0.15
本文内容纲要:etcd命令说明 etcd Version: 3.0.15etcd Version: 3.0.15Git SHA: fc00305Go Version: go1.6.3Go OS/Arch: linux/amd64https://github.com/coreos/etcd/blob/master/Documentation/op-guide/configuration.mdusage: etcd [flags] start an etcd server etcd --versio...
2024-01-10Feign Client 超时时间配置不生效的解决
目录Feign Client 超时时间配置不生效解决方案问题描述Feign Client的各种超时时间设置1. Feign Client Configuration2. Hystrix Configuration3. Ribbon Configuration4. OkHttp Client Configuration5. 小结一下吧Feign Client 超时时间配置不生效解决方案Feign Client 的 connectTimeout 和 readTimeout 需要同时配置:feign.client...
2024-01-10在ServiceStack Redis Client中使用验证进行事务性创建
用户具有DisplayName,并且对用户而言是唯一的。我想创建用户,但首先我必须检查显示名称(DisplayName不能为用户重复)我已经检查了ServiceStack示例,但看不到带有验证检查的事务性插入/更新。我该如何执行。我不想为Redis数据库编写“验证任务”。我不想在数据库中不一致。回答:该ServiceStack.Redis...
2024-01-10如何从Redis Store Client中的键/值对中的值获取键?
我在我的socket.io聊天应用程序的Redis存储中存储了用户名/ SocketID对。当用户断开连接时,我需要从Redis存储中删除用户名/socketID对。我已经看到了如何从键中获取值,但从未从值中获取键。可能吗?或无论哪种方式,我怎么能只从值中删除键/值对。这是我的代码用于在连接上添加存储socket.on('username',...
2024-01-10Linux QT Kit丢失及Version为空问题解决方案
目前遇到了这样一个问题我当时的情况是,QT卡了,然后我重启了虚拟机,最后发现,QT的东西不能用了,这些工具包也用不了,我千方百计,找博客,都没有解决。最后找到我的师傅,他帮我弄了一下version中的qmake路径。QT说这里面的工具包不能用?于是乎,我就去找方法啊。它警告说什么要更新cm...
2024-01-10如何清除ServiceStack Redis Client中所有类型为X的实例
我想从Redis Db中清除所有X实例进行测试。但是我找不到redisClient.As()。CLEAR()方法吗?如何清除所有X实例?我可以使用添加X实例var client=new PooledRedisClientManager(ConfigurationManager.AppSettings["RedisServer"]).GetClient();X x=new X();client.As<X>().Store(x);所有x个实例均以urn:X:x.id模式添加到Db。回答:所述IRedisType...
2024-01-10使用client-go工具调用kubernetes API接口的教程详解(v1.17版本)
目录说明效果实现1、拉取工具源码2、创建目录结构查询代码实例创建deployment资源更新deployment类型服务删除deployment类型服务说明可以调取k8s API 接口的工具有很多,这里我就介绍下client-gogitlab上client-go项目地址: https://github.com/kubernetes/client-go 这个工具是由kubernetes官方指定维护的,大家可以放心使...
2024-01-10